How This Works

KLOW combines four peptides with complementary mechanisms of action:

  • TB-500 (Thymosin Beta-4): Promotes angiogenesis, cell migration, and tissue repair by regulating actin, a key protein in cell structure[1]. Preclinical studies demonstrate accelerated wound healing, reduced inflammation, and tissue regeneration[2].
  • BPC-157: A gastric pentadecapeptide that supports tendon, ligament, and muscle healing through enhanced angiogenesis and growth factor modulation[3]. Animal studies show favorable tissue repair outcomes[4].
  • KPV: A C-terminal tripeptide fragment of α-MSH with potent anti-inflammatory properties. It inhibits NF-κB signaling and reduces pro-inflammatory cytokines without melanotropic effects[5][6].
  • GHK-Cu: A naturally occurring copper peptide that stimulates collagen and elastin synthesis, promotes wound healing, and modulates gene expression related to tissue remodeling[7][8].
